Other neighbourhoods around Second Ward

Uptown Charlotte
Boasting a bustling business district, Uptown Charlotte offers over 245 restaurants, 50 nightspots, and attractions like the NASCAR Hall of Fame. Easily accessible via the Lynx Blue Line, it's perfect for sports enthusiasts and foodies alike.

First Ward
Theaters, live music, and restaurants highlight some notable features of First Ward. Make a stop by Spectrum Center or Blumenthal Performing Arts Center while you're visiting, and jump aboard the metro at 7th St Station or Davidson Street Tram Stop to get around town.

Third Ward
Well-liked for its art galleries and entertainment venues, Third Ward is worth a visit. Check out the variety of things to see and do like Truist Field and Bank of America Stadium, and jump on the metro at Tryon Street Tram Stop to get around the city.

Fourth Ward
Travelers choose Fourth Ward for its ample dining options. Hop aboard the metro at Mint Street Tram Stop or Gateway Station Tram Stop and check out top sights like Discovery Place.

Elizabeth
If you're spending time in Elizabeth, check out sights like American Legion Memorial Stadium or Visulite Theatre and hop on the metro to see more the city at CPCC Central Campus Tram Stop or Elizabeth & Hawthorne Tram Stop.

Dilworth
Stately oak trees and charming bungalows line the walkable streets, while East Boulevard offers a variety of restaurants, shops, and offices in renovated homes. Nearby, find Sedgefield Park and Charlotte's largest hospital.
